Removal & Installation Procedure
1. Disconnect actuator connector and unscrew bolt and removeactuator assembly. Notice
When installing the actuator to the mounting bracket,
the wiring should face outward of the frame.
Actuator wiring should be fixed 40 - 50mm away from
the wiring ends when fixing it with the frame open clip.
2. Unscrew the upper nut (6). NoticeWhen screwing the nut, actuator contacting surface of the mounting bracket and rod end should be 0.5 - 1.5mm.
3. Remove the mounting bracket (5). Notice When installing the bracket, it should be parallel to the frame
side member.
4. Remove the bush and check for damage and replace if necessary.
5. Unscrew shock absorber lower bolt and nut and remove the shock absorber. Notice Shock absorber is filled with gas, never attempt to cut or heat.
6. Installation should follow the removal procedure in the reverse order.
